I’m the eldest of 8 kids. My mom had me at a very early age and subsequently at 18 months; I was given to my great aunt and uncle who raised me. I didn’t find out about my birth mom, or that I had sisters and brothers until I was 10.
With the exception of my youngest sister who lives in Florida, my birth mom and siblings all live in New York.
Married 32 years, my husband and I are enjoying our time as 'empty-nesters.'
My son is a U.S. Marine. He’s already done a tour in Iraq and, now he’s been deployed to Japan. Soon, he’ll be shipping out for sea duty. In between serving his country, he took time out to take a bride. She’s a sweetheart. We’re looking forward to attending the ‘big’ wedding next year in California.
My daughter lives in Ohio. She's a teacher's assistant raising two kids (6 year old twins) alone. She's a sweetheart too.
After 35 years of on again, off again schooling, I finally graduated from college in May of 2007receiving my BA in Computer Studies. I’ve always wanted to be a librarian and I’m thinking I’m almost ready to go back for that MLS degree.
My husband, who was a Chicago Firefighter, officially retired last December, after 30 years on the job. He was always on busy companies and so gung ho and passionate about being a firefighter that it’s taken me eight months, but now I finally believe him when he tells me that he doesn’t miss being a firefighter. After suffering concussions, burns, numberous scraps and bruises, a heart attack, plus 3 knee operations - all from duty related, with the most recent operation taking place, last year in March, he's just happy to be able to leave the job relatively healthy.
Our home has been on the market for a year and a month already. Originally, we had planned to move to San Antonio, TX. But earlier this month, my husband and I decided to move to Ohio, to be with my daughter and grandkids instead. So, while we’re still able to, we’re enjoying our time as ‘empty-nesters.’
